Velvet Radiance: Elevating Skin Care Daily

Skincare is a personal journey that combines science, consistency, and lifestyle choices to maintain the skin’s health, balance, and natural glow. Healthy skin reflects not only external care but also internal well-being, including diet, hydration, and stress management. Every individual’s skin is unique, shaped by genetics, environment, and daily habits, making personalized routines essential. Understanding how the skin functions allows for informed choices in cleansing, hydration, protection, and targeted treatments, creating a foundation for radiant and resilient skin.

The first step in effective skincare is identifying skin type and observing how it reacts to various factors. Skin may be dry, oily, sensitive, or a combination of types, each requiring specific approaches to maintain balance. Paying attention to seasonal changes, stress, and product reactions helps determine the most suitable routines. Texture, tone, and elasticity are influenced by internal health and environmental exposure, highlighting the importance of consistent and mindful care to preserve the skin’s integrity.

Cleansing is the cornerstone of a https://deigroup.co.uk/ healthy skincare routine. It removes dirt, oil, and pollutants that accumulate throughout the day, preparing the skin for hydration and treatment. Gentle cleansers maintain the skin’s natural barrier, preventing irritation and excessive dryness. Exfoliation promotes cell turnover, revealing smoother and brighter skin. Both chemical and physical exfoliants can enhance texture when used correctly, but overuse may compromise the skin’s barrier and lead to sensitivity or inflammation.

Hydration is vital to maintaining softness, elasticity, and a supple appearance. Moisturizers replenish water and strengthen the skin’s protective barrier, which is essential for overall health and resilience. Lightweight formulations are ideal for oily or combination skin, while richer creams or oils provide nourishment for dry or sensitive types. Ingredients like hyaluronic acid, glycerin, and natural oils attract and lock in moisture, keeping the skin smooth and radiant. Consistent hydration supports the skin’s natural functions while preventing dryness and premature aging.

Sun protection is another crucial element in skincare. Ultraviolet exposure contributes to premature aging, pigmentation, and long-term damage. Broad-spectrum sunscreens protect against UVA and UVB rays, supporting the skin’s repair processes. Daily application, even on cloudy days, helps maintain skin health, while complementary practices such as wearing hats or protective clothing further reduce cumulative sun damage.

Targeted treatments allow for addressing specific concerns with precision. Serums, masks, and active ingredients like vitamin C, retinoids, or niacinamide improve tone, texture, and firmness while combating blemishes and fine lines. Proper application and layering maximize absorption and results. When combined with cleansing, hydration, and protection, these treatments provide a comprehensive approach to overall skin care.

Lifestyle factors are equally important for healthy skin. Adequate sleep, balanced nutrition, hydration, and stress management influence skin appearance and barrier function. Antioxidant-rich foods and proper water intake support cellular repair and enhance glow, while poor habits or chronic stress can accelerate sensitivity, dullness, and visible signs of aging.
